Regardless of all this talk, when you go to the beach it will always be appropriate to protect the skin of your body from the threat of the sun’s rays . It will therefore be necessary to protect the body by applying a quality sunscreen that is able to fight UVA and UVB rays .

The latter, in fact, represent a danger for skin cells . The consequences can include premature aging of the skin and, in the most serious cases, even the onset of dangerous tumors . It is therefore not worth going out in the sun without adequate protection against solar rays.

Before enjoying a few pleasant hours on the beach, therefore, it will be appropriate to properly spread the cream on the face and all over the body . In addition to the health problems for your skin, you will also avoid the risk of dangerous burns or redness.
